SPITZ LOOK BACK
Swimmer Mark Spitz acknowledges cheers from the crowd after his sixth victory and sixth gold medal in the Summer Olympics at the Munich swimming stadium Sept. 3, 1972. Seven races. Seven gold medals. Seven world records. In 1972, Spitz established an Olympic standard of unparalleled proportions. Every time he jumped into the pool at the swimming hall in Munich, he knocked time off world records.
